The Best Burger in Edmonton

Posted in Restaurants & Bars

Is the Suburban Burger at New City Likwid Lounge the best burger in Edmonton? I’ve been thinking about that question since I had one for the first time on Saturday night.

At the time, I was telling my friends that it wasn’t the best burger I’d ever eaten, but it was definitely high up in the list. This remains true. However, I also said that it wasn’t the best in the city. I said that it was one of the best, but not the best. This, as the rather leading headline to this article indicates, is inaccurate.

Having thought about all of the glorious, juicy, flavourful goodness that was packed into the Suburban Burger, I have to say that it is the best burger in Edmonton. Maybe, one day, I’ll eat a burger in this town that’s better, but that day hasn’t come.

The Suburban Burger even beats out the 100% Sirloin Burger at Two Rooms Cafe. It’s a few bucks cheaper, at $9 (compared to $11), and bacon, mushrooms, and cheese can be added for $0.50 each. Even if you load on those extra toppings, the Suburban still comes in $0.50 cheaper.

Of course, price doesn’t determine quality. Ultimately, taste is all that matters, and the Suburban Burger is packed full of flavour. The hand-made patty is incredibly juicy, but it’s not sloppy.

I’ve eaten burgers that were incredibly juicy, but which have fallen apart after the first couple of bites, making them an awkward mess to eat. And, of course, on the other end of the spectrum, there are burgers that are solidly constructed, but which are about as moist as a cardboard box.

The cooks in the Likwid Lounge kitchen have managed to find a near perfect balance between juiciness and solid construction.

Drink this with a pint of Big Rock Traditional Ale ($4.25 a pint every night from 8pm to closing) and you’re set for one of the best burger experiences in River City. I recommend sticking with fries to make the meal complete, but you can change that to a garden salad if you want to pretend you’re eating a healthy meal.
